  • The study was performed to evaluate effects of Conservative treatment between amalgam filling and stainless steel crown. The selected subjects for this study was 350 children who have amalgam filling or stainless steel crown. The obtained results are as followings. 1. In amalgam filling teeth, 120 teeth (60.0%) showed marginal leakage, 57 teeth (28.5%) showed fracture of filling material and 28 teeth (14.0%) teeth showed periapical lesion. 2. In crowned teeth, 6 teeth (3.0%) showed hole on the surface of crown, 29 teeth (14.5%) showed avulsion of crown and 10 teeth (5.0%) showed periapical lesion. 3. After 12 months from examining date, 69 teeth (34.5%) showed sound condition in amalgam filling teeth and 155 teeth (75.2%) showed sound condition in crowned teeth.

  • The present study was undertaken to evaluate gingivitis and oral hygiene status of the crowned teeth comparing to controlled teeth by use of P. M. A. Index and Oral Hygiene. Index in children from $3\frac{1}{2}$ to $7\frac{1}{2}$ years old. The results were as followings. 1. In P. M. A. Index, satisfactory crowned teeth (1.53) showed statistically significant increment compare to the controlled teeth (0.68) (P<0.01). 2. In P. M. A. Index, unsatisfactory crowned teeth (2.22) showed statistically significant increment compare to the controlled teeth (0.70) (P<0 01). 3. In Oral Hygiene Index, satisfactory crowned teeth (1.49) showed statistically nonsignificant increment compare to the controlled teeth (1.27). 4. In Oral Hygiene Index, unsatisfactory crowned teeth (1.62) showed statistically nonsignicant increment compare to the controlled (1.39) 5. The severity of gingivitis following Oral Hygiene Index showed higher in crowed teeth than the controlled teeth. 6. The severity of giginvitis showed the highest in the unsatisfactory crowned teeth, the next was the satisfactory crowned teeth, and the controlled teeth showed the lowest.

  • Odontogenic anomalies can occur as a result of conjoining defects. These include fusion, gemination and concrescence. The presence of fused teeth can lead to various clinical problems, including the aplasia of permanent successor, the supernumerary teeth and delayed eruption of permanent teeth. In general, the supernumerary teeth associated with fusion is mainly found in the maxillary anterior region. This report describes rare cases of supernumerary tooth associated with fused teeth of mandibular primary lateral incisor and canine. In the first case, fused teeth was extracted. The supernumerary teeth was erupted at canine space. The second case is still being observed. Extraction of fused teeth and observation of supernumerary teeth is planned.

  • In order to study the effects of advanced periodontitis on pulps, 36 human teeth were examined histologically. In addition, a medical and dental history was elicited. The pulps were intact, uninflammed in only 9 teeth (25%) of 36 periodontally involved teeth. 27 teeth (75%) had pulps exhibiting inflammatory lesions of varing intensities. Of 27 teeth with pathological pulp tissue alterations, focal reversible pulpitis was found in 4 teeth, chronic pulpitis in 13 teeth, pulp abscess in 6 teeth, and pulp necrosis in 4 teeth. These observations appeared to indicate that teeth with dvanced periodontitis produce a high incidence of degenertion and inflammation of the pulp. Responses to electric pulp test were not found to be reliable indicators of the state of the pulp in periodontally involved teeth.

  • The aim of this study was to compare wear resistance of resin denture teeth opposing various restorative materials. The wear resistance of conventional acrylic resin teeth(Trubyte Biotone) and three high-strength resin teeth(Bioform IPN, Endura, SR-Orthosit-PE) opposing different restorative materials(gold alloys, dental porcelain, composite resin) was compared. Wear tests were conducted with a sliding-induced wear testing apparatus which applied 100,000 strokes to the specimen in a mesio-distal direction under conditions of 100 stroke/min and constant loading of 1Kgf/tooth. Wear resistance of the resin denture teeth was evaluated by the following criteria : 1) wear depth, 2) weight loss, and 3) SEM observation. Results were as follows. 1. When opposed to gold alloys and composite resin, high-strength resin teeth showed superior wear resistance compared to acrylic resin teeth. But, in cases opposing dental porcelain, differences between the wear of the high-strength and acrylic resin teeth were not statistically significant (p<0.05). 2. When comparing wear resistance among high-strength resin teeth, opposing gold alloys, Endura was slightly more resistant and while in cases opposing dental porcelain, SR-Orthosit-PE was showed to be slightly resistant(p<0.05). 3. The wear of high-strength resin teeth was greater by 5 to 7 times when opposing porcelain and 2 to 3 times when opposing composite resin compared to gold alloys(p<0.05). 4. SEM observations of the wear surface showed that wear of resin teeth opposing gold alloys is a fatigue type of wear and wear of resin teeth opposing dental porcelain is fatigue and abrasion type of wear. Trubyte Biotone showed more severe fatigue type of wear than high-strength resin teeth. In conclusion, the use of dental porcelain should seriously be considered as restorative material in cases opposing resin denture teeth and improvement seems to be needed on resin teeth in the areas of wear resistance.

  • A principal advantage of a plastic tooth over a porcelain tooth should be its ability to bond to the denture base material. But plastic teeth could craze and wear easily, so more abrasion resistant plastic denture teeth have been developed. To resist abrasion, the degree of cross-linking was increased, but bonding to denture base meterial became more difficult. The purpose of this study was to evaluate the bond strength of plastic teeth and abrasion resistant teeth bonded to heat-curing, self-curing and light-curing denture base material. Denture tooth molds were chosen that had a>8mm diameter. The denture teeth was bonded to three denture base materials and then machined to the same dimensions. Three denture base materials were used as control groups. Prior to tensile testing, the specimens were thermocycled between $5^{\circ}C\;and\;55^{\circ}C$ for 1000cycles. Tensile testing was performed on an Instron Universal testing mechine. Experimental group ; plastic teeth(Justi Imperial)+heat-curing resin(Lucitone 199) plastic teeth(Justi Imperial)+light-curing resin(Triad) plastic teeth(Justi Imperial)+self-curing resin(Vertex SC) abrasion resistant teeth(IPN)+heat-curing resin(Lucitone 199) abrasion resistant teeth(IPN)+light-curing resin(Triad) abrasion resistant teeth(IPN)+self-curing resin(Vertex SC) Control group ; heat-curing resin(Lucitone 199) light-curing resin (Triad) self-curing resin(Vertex SC). The results were as follows : 1. The denture teeth bonded to heat-curing resin showed the cohesive failure and those bonded to the other resins showed adhesive failure. 2. Tensile bond strength of the plastic teeth bonded to self-curing resin was not significantly greater than bonded to light-curing resin(p>0.05). 3. Tensile bond strength of the abrasion resistant teeth bonded to self-curing resin was not significantly greater than bonded to light-curing resin(p>0.05). 4. Tensile bond strength of the plastic teeth to self-curing resin was not significantly different from that of the abrasion-resistant teeth(p>0.05). 5. Tensile bond strength of the plastic teeth to light-curing resin was significantly greater than that of the abrasion resistant teeth(p<0.01).

  • The purpose of this study was to find out the prevalence of dental anomalies in 600 normal persons (male:363, female:237) at age 14 to 39 years, through history taking, oral examination, and radiographic observations of subjects. The obtained results were as follows: 1. The prevalences of individual dental anomalies were as follows; Congenitally missing teeth 7%; supernumerary teeth 1.33%; ectopic eruption; 8.50%, transposition;0.33% rotation; 23.67%, microdontia;11.16%(peg lateralis;5.33%, third molar;5.83%), prolonged retention of deciduous teeth;1.33%, crowding 49.83%, and spacing;15.17%. 2. Alterations in numbers of teeth : The most frequently missing teeth were mandibular lateral incisors, followed by mandibular second premolars and maxillary second premolars. In numbers of congenitally missing teeth per person, 52.38% had one missing tooth and 30.95% had two missing teeth. In supernumerary teeth, there was higher rate in male than in female. Most supernumerary teeth were mesiodens of median area in maxilla and the eruption pattern of that teeth generally was unerupted state. 3. In transposition, exchange of position of teeth involved the canine and first premolar. 4. Congenital missing rate of permanent successors in prolonged retention of deciduous teeth was 69.23%. 5. Crowing and spacing had respectively higher rate in mandible and in maxilla.

  • Partial or complete prosthesis is needed when teeth are lost due to various kinds of reason. Artificial teeth recover occlusion instead of natural teeth. Artificial teeth are required of esthetics, fragile resistance and abrasive resistance. Artificial tooth is made of acrylic resin or porcelain. Nowadays, acrylic resin artificial teeth are mainly used. Acrylic resin teeth are occluded with natural teeth, gold alloy, Ni-Cr alloy or porcelain etc. Acrylic resin teeth have similar translucency, gloss of natural teeth. And it has good chemical bond with denture base material, but it has low wear resistance. The aim of this study is to compare wear resistance among several denture teeth(Endura, SR-orthosit-PE, Planustar) and between artificial resin denture teeth and opposing 3 restorative materials(gold, Ni-Cr alloy, porcelain). Wear tests were conducted with a rotating wear testing apparatus(pin-on-disk type wear tester) under conditions of rpm 180, 75 minutes and constant loading of 50N. The upper part was the cusp of maxillary first molar and the lower part was a disk type restorative materials. To make similar oral environment, water was supplied continually. The acrylic resin teeth wear was determined by weighing the cusp each 5 minutes during 75 minutes test. Vicker's hardness tester was used to evaluate the surface hardness of test specimens. The SEM was used to evaluate the wear surfaces. The results were as follows: 1. Wear rates of acrylic resin teeth opposing to the restorative materials were high in order of Porcelain, Gold, Ni-Cr alloy (p<.05). 2. Wear resistance rate opposing to the Porcelain disk, was shown in order of Endura, SR-orthosit-PE, Planustar. The wear rate of opposing to porcelain disk was above two times more than that of other groups (p<.05). 3. Wear resistance rates opposing to the Gold, Ni-Cr alloy disk, was shown in order of Endura, SR-orthosit-PE, Planustar (p<.05). 4. A degree of the surface hardness is directly proportional to the degree of wear resistance. There are statistically significant differences between each groups (p<.05).
